Nissan is gearing up to launch a new C-segment SUV in India called the Tekton. It’s expected to hit the market by mid-2026, and will join the company’s Magnite as part of its growing SUV portfolio.
Table of Contents
Name & Strategic Positioning
- The name “Tekton” originates from Greek, translating to “craftsman” or “builder.” This reflects Nissan’s focus on thoughtful design, refined engineering, and precision craftsmanship.
- The Nissan Tekton will enter India’s compact and mid-size SUV market, taking on well-known models like the Hyundai Creta, Kia Seltos, Maruti Grand Vitara, Toyota Hyryder, Skoda Kushaq, and the upcoming Maruti Suzuki Victoris.

Platform & Manufacturing
- The Tekton is based on the CMF-B modular platform, the same one being used for the upcoming Renault Duster.
- It will be manufactured in Chennai, India, through Nissan’s collaboration with Renault. The plant will not only serve the Indian market but also cater to export markets.

Exterior Design & Styling
- The Nissan Tekton’s design takes cues from the brand’s flagship Patrol SUV, giving it a bold, rugged, and muscular appearance that emphasizes strength and road presence.
- Key features include flared wheel arches, squared-off proportions, strong bonnet lines, chrome accents, and roof rails.
- Lighting is a big part of the styling: C-shaped LED daytime running lights (DRLs) up front, connected full-width LED light bar at the rear, and signature tail-light design.
- The SUV uses dual-tone exterior finishes (black/silver or similar contrasting trim) especially on bumpers and door accents.

Interior & Features (What’s Known & Expected)
- Official images of the interior are limited, but teaser reveals show a three-tone dashboard design, which includes soft touch materials, gloss black surfaces, and a copper-coloured strip running from the infotainment screen to the AC vents.
- The cabin is expected to be tech-heavy, with features likely including a large touchscreen infotainment, modern displays, and conveniences like rear AC vents and roof rails. Exact feature list is not yet confirmed.
Powertrain & Variants (Expected)
- At launch, petrol-powered engines are likely. Speculations point towards shared components with the new Renault Duster.
- Electrified variants (such as hybrid or mild-hybrid) are expected to follow in higher trims or after the initial launch.
Launch Timeline & Market Strategy
- Nissan has officially previewed the Tekton and revealed its name and design ahead of its full debut.
- The expected timeframe for launch is mid-2026. Some reports suggest the second quarter of 2026.
- Tekton forms part of Nissan’s “One Car, One World” philosophy, where global design, shared platforms, and economies of scale play a big role.
What Is Still Uncertain
- Exact engine power, torque, mileage, and transmission options are not officially confirmed.
- Whether features like ADAS (advanced driver assistance), 360-degree camera, multi-mode drive settings, etc., will be standard or limited to higher variants.
- Pricing details, variant breakup, and how the feature/trim levels will compare with rivals.

Conclusion
The Nissan Tekton looks set to be a strong contender in India’s mid-size SUV segment. It combines rugged design inspiration (from the Patrol), modern tech expectations, and manufacturing scale (thanks to Renault-Nissan collaboration). If Nissan executes well on features, pricing, and localization, the Tekton could shake up the C-SUV rivals when it arrives in 2026.
